Taskbarrow served the Quillbend team well for years, but it lacks durable retries, has no dead-letter handling, and its scheduler does not scale past a single node. The replacement, Conveya, gives us at-least-once delivery, per-queue rate limits, and proper observability out of the box. Migration happens service by service; nothing moves without a shadow-traffic validation period first. New team members should read the migration plan before touching any queue code, which is kept here.

wiki page, bagug-kajof: https://jira.tolvaqsys.internal/browse/pages/display/display/6db0

Handover note for the incoming contractor on the Quillbird public API: pagination uses opaque cursors, not page numbers, and clients get a default page size unless they request otherwise, capped at a hard maximum. Cursors expire after a fixed window, so long-running exports must refresh them. Marven owned this before me; his design doc is in the wiki. The relevant settings are listed below.

settings of bafof-tagep:
[frador]
port = 9300
region = west-1
host = frador.norvacorp.corp
timeout_ms = 3000
retries = 5

**14:22 — Webhook retries exhausted.** The Parcelwing tracking webhook began returning malformed signatures to downstream plugins after the 14:10 deploy. Plugin authors saw verification failures, not delivery gaps, so retries burned silently. We rolled back at 14:31. For reconciling your plugin logs against the faulty release, the build token follows.

pipeline stamp: htk4_66df

## Further Reading

If you're paged for image bloat alerts on the Larkspur build fleet, start with our slimming guidelines before touching base layers. The Quillbase team documented how we strip debug symbols, collapse layers, and pin minimal runtimes for the Ferncast services. Be careful: aggressive slimming has broken healthcheck binaries twice. The full rationale, layer-by-layer checklist, and rollback notes live on the internal wiki page.

runbook for tagug-hafog: https://jira.lumiclabs.internal/projects/pages/pages/9773c0d8